Autumn is on its way, and that can only mean one thing… pumpkin season! The Pumpkin Patch Hightown will officially open its gates on Wednesday 1st October 2025, bringing with it a spectacular sea of orange and an exciting month of family fun.
Renowned for its huge, perfect, and unique varieties of pumpkins, squashes, and gourds, the patch promises another fantastic season. With the crops thriving, visitors can look forward to exploring the fields and picking from a wide range of pumpkins, from classic orange to white, warty, grey, and decorative gourds.
The Free 5-Acre Maize Maze is Back!
Alongside pumpkin picking, the ever-popular maize maze returns for 2025, providing fun for all ages.
